The Yoga of Selfless Service
What is Karma Yoga?
When action is done without the expectation of fruits, then all the negative qualities like egoism, hatred, jealousy, ideas of superiority, and selfishness begin to vanish. We develop a broad and liberal outlook on life and feel oneness and unity.

Programme Details
Serve. Love. Give.
Daily Schedule
- Guided morning and evening Satsang (meditation, chanting, lecture)
- Staff meeting
- 1 hr 45min yoga class
- 2 nutritious vegetarian meals
- Selfless service: Karma Yoga Vacation : 3.5 hours - 50% of the Yoga Vacation rates Full-time : 8 hours minimum - 100€ donation for first month
- Personal time and relaxation
- Personal study
- Staff Svadyahya (weekly meeting with senior staff and swamis)
Suitability
- Applicants must be willing to follow the guidance from senior staff members regarding karma yoga duties and spiritual practice
- Attendance at the morning and evening meditation and one yoga class daily is mandatory.
- Alcohol, tobacco, meat, fish, eggs, coffee and drugs are prohibited on the premises.
Accommodations
- October – April: in shared rooms (3-6 beds).
- May – September: please bring your own tent, airbed and sleeping bag.

Serving at the Ashram de Yoga Sivananda while studying what classical Yoga has to offer can be one of the most rewarding experiences of your life. Whether you come for a short time or an extended stay, participating in the community both spiritually and physically helps with the upkeep of the ashram and also helps to foster and deepen the values instilled by a Yogic lifestyle for all who commit to the Karma Yoga Programme.
* We mainly need support in our kitchen and housekeeping departments but depending on your skills and the length of your stay you will also be trained in fields such as gardening, interpreting lectures, doing the reception and helping in the Yoga Shop. For Sivananda Yoga teachers staying longer than 3 months there is also the possibility of assisting and teaching asana classes.*
